I have two questions:

1) I understand that the reconstruction algorithm for fMRI changed with the
Q3 data release. I believe there are three main GRAPPA reconstruction
approaches for multiband imaging: SENSE/GRAPPA from Blaimer et al (2006);
Slice-GRAPPA from Setsompop et al (2012); and Split-Slice-GRAPPA from
Cauley et al (2014). Do the HCP reconstruction algorithms correspond to
these methods? From my reading of Ugurbil et al 2013, p. 89, I thought the
change was from SENSE/GRAPPA to Slice-GRAPPA, but I now see that the
overview document
http://www.cmrr.umn.edu/multiband/Multi-Band_C2P_Instructions_R013a.pdf
includes a citation to Cauley.

2) I ultimately want to simulate data generated by coil sensitivities
similar to the HCP scanners and head coils. Are single-band calibration
data for each coil available?
